## Deploy Status Bot

The Quibble bot posts deploy status to the #releases channel on Hatchline Chat. It polls the Orvex pipeline every thirty seconds and announces start, success, or rollback events. If the bot goes silent, restart the worker on the relay host. Restarting requires the runtime configuration, which is reproduced below for reference.

settings of yajop-kahof:
holael:
  log_level: info
  metrics_host: metrics.holael.tolvaqlabs.internal
  pool_size: 16

## Break-Glass Access: Userhive Extraction

During the split of the Mardale monolith's user module into the new Userhive service, break-glass access may be required if dual-write reconciliation fails mid-migration. Follow the freeze procedure first: halt the sync worker, snapshot both schemas, and notify the migration channel. Only then open the break-glass credential vault on the Userhive admin node. The vault accepts the recovery passphrase recorded directly below.

vault phrase of yaguf-hahaf = druath-holix

### Assignment determinism in Bucketron

Bucketron hashes the subject key with the experiment salt to produce a stable bucket, so assignments survive restarts and replica failover. Reviewers should verify that salt rotation only occurs at experiment creation, never mid-flight. Cache entries expire conservatively to bound drift. The constants controlling hashing and cache behavior appear below.

tuning constants:
RATE_LIMITS = {
    "zorael": 10,
    "oliix": 1,
    "holix": 2,
    "quenix": 10,
}

**Ticket: TTS-1147 — Solver leaks room assignments in debug output**

When the Chalkline timetable solver hits an infeasible constraint set, it dumps the full candidate schedule to stdout — including staff-only room assignments that some schools treat as confidential. Flagging for security review since the kiosk displays at Norbury Prep pull solver logs verbatim. Fix is probably just gating the dump behind a debug flag. Repro is reliable on the staging cluster. The affected build's token is recorded below for traceability.

pipeline stamp: htk31_3c6b63a1fd55b8745625d3b6ce9c5fc